**14:22 — Dependency pinning policy takes effect.** Following the Brindlewood outage, all Quillgate plugins must now pin transitive dependencies to exact versions; floating ranges are rejected at publish time. Plugins already in the registry were re-resolved against the frozen manifest and rebuilt overnight. No action is needed unless your plugin fails the next validation pass. The rebuild that enforced this policy is identified by the token below.

build token for tajeg-bajep: htk14_409ba9df6b8acb

**Changelog — Glimmerstack Profiler v0.9**

Welcome, new folks! This release adds per-kernel GPU memory snapshots to Glimmerstack, so you can finally see which stage is hogging VRAM instead of guessing. There's also a flame-view export and a fix for the double-counted pinned buffers. Docs are in the repo wiki. If you hit anything confusing, ping the maintainer listed right below.

signatory, fahag-bawep: Weneth Belwyn Kasath Ulaeth

Ticket: ReminderCron at Welloak Clinics skipped Tuesday's 7am batch. Patients with rescheduled slots got no SMS. Job logs show the scheduler fired but the queue drained empty. Workaround: re-run the batch manually for affected dates. Support should reference the failing run when escalating; the trace token is below.

session token of hahag-tajeg = htk21_e1d13ea533a37812d29cf